Mar 19, 2007AES custom Key possible?
I would like to know if it is possible for us to fix a static key for AES encryption and decryption? Since we need to interact with our partners and vendors, we need to share a common key, but we would like to leverage the capability of the AES feature provided on our BIGIP V9.x , so no recoding of the application is needed.
Your insight is greatly appreciated...

- bl0ndie_127134Historic F5 AccountNat, you can use a passphrase to generate a AES key instead of a random key; look at the documentation/example for the rule AES::key. So you should be able to share the key with your partners using the shared secret password.
